Parliamentary conference to open in Baku

An international parliamentary conference on "Parliamentarism: traditions and perspectives" will be held in Milli Majlis from December 6 to 8.

Axar.az reports that the event will be attended by about 100 representatives from the parliaments of 13 countries and international organizations, and the role of parliaments in the processes going on in the world, the development of the traditions of parliamentarism, the possibilities of parliamentary diplomacy, and the contributions that discussions at the parliamentary level can make to modern challenges in the world will be exchanged.

Within the framework of the conference, a round table on "The example of parliaments of Azerbaijan and Turkiye in public diplomacy" will be held at ADA University.

The participants of the event will visit the liberated territories of Azerbaijan and familiarize themselves with the construction works carried out there.

It is reported that more than 60 deputies from Turkiye will come to Azerbaijan. Chairman of the Foreign Relations Committee of the Grand National Assembly of Turkiye, Fuat Ogtay, is already in Baku.
